eSIM vs. Physical Subscriber Identity Module : Data Rate and Bandwidth Comparison
When performance and data capacity, there's generally no inherent disparity between an embedded SIM and a physical SIM card. Both technologies ultimately copyright on the mobile network infrastructure being and the agreement the user have with your copyright. Rather than, the apparent speed might be influenced by factors like coverage area and hardware, which are separate from the SIM type itself. Consequently, don't expect significantly quicker data rates simply by using an eSIM versus a physical one. Basically, it’s the network not the card, that defines the data speed.

eSIM Data Speed Test: Influencing Factors Affecting Performance
Achieving maximum data rates with your embedded SIM involves understanding several key factors . Signal strength is crucial, as a limited signal will substantially reduce your information speed . Furthermore, the copyright's technology – whether it’s 5G – is a major influence . Traffic on the mobile network at your current location can also slow down your connection speed . Finally, the your SIM configuration and any running applications may use data , further impacting your actual performance.
